## Configuration

The Mailwick bounce processor reads everything from environment variables; there is no config file. Start from env.example. Set BOUNCE_QUEUE_NAME to the region you're working in (usually `wick-west`), and BOUNCE_RETRY_LIMIT to 5 unless Ops says otherwise. Hard bounces are written to the suppression table immediately; soft bounces retry on a backoff schedule controlled by BOUNCE_BACKOFF_BASE. The processor authenticates to the Pellet mail API with a token, so add this line to your .env next.

env line for fajop-taguf: VAULT_KEY20=82a8caa7b14c704c3638

Heads up: if the Lintrock baseline file in the Quarrow repo drifts from main, CI fails with a "stale baseline" error even when the code is fine. Quick fix is to regenerate the baseline on a clean checkout and re-push. If a customer build is blocked, confirm the failing run matches the token below before escalating.

build token for yadug-yagag: htk21_c863c33eb8b82c0c9c152

## Recovering the Pooler Admin Account (Quenchly)

If the Quenchly pool manager locks you out mid-incident, don't panic — the pooler keeps serving cached connections for about ten minutes, so you have breathing room. Drain the standby pool first, then restart the admin shard so the recovery prompt appears. When it asks for verification, use the phrase below.

vault phrase of yaduf-yajop = lamath-kelix-aldion-zorius-ulaox-eliax-gorox-norok-fenael-fenath-julael-pelius-belius-druion